author | "Benoît Thébaudeau" <benoit.thebaudeau@advansee.com> |
Mon Dec 12 20:24:05 2011 +0100 (2011-12-12) | |
branch | 1.13 |
changeset 2846 | f634ec0447cd |
parent 1336 | bc8b9381f637 |
child 2838 | 822af73497bf |
permissions | -rw-r--r-- |
yann@1336 | 1 |
#!@@CT_bash@@ |
yann@1336 | 2 |
|
yann@1336 | 3 |
# What we need: |
yann@1336 | 4 |
# - the .config file |
yann@1336 | 5 |
|
yann@1336 | 6 |
# Parse the tools' paths configuration |
yann@1336 | 7 |
. "${CT_LIB_DIR}/paths.mk" |
yann@1336 | 8 |
|
yann@1336 | 9 |
# We'll need the stdout later, save it |
yann@1336 | 10 |
exec 7>&1 |
yann@1336 | 11 |
|
yann@1336 | 12 |
# Parse the common functions |
yann@1336 | 13 |
. "${CT_LIB_DIR}/scripts/functions" |
yann@1336 | 14 |
|
yann@1336 | 15 |
# Don't care about any log file |
yann@1336 | 16 |
exec >/dev/null |
yann@1336 | 17 |
rm -f "${tmp_log_file}" |
yann@1336 | 18 |
|
yann@1336 | 19 |
# Parse the configuration file |
yann@2468 | 20 |
. .config.2 |
yann@1336 | 21 |
|
yann@1336 | 22 |
# Parse architecture and kernel specific functions |
yann@1336 | 23 |
. "${CT_LIB_DIR}/scripts/build/arch/${CT_ARCH}.sh" |
yann@1336 | 24 |
. "${CT_LIB_DIR}/scripts/build/kernel/${CT_KERNEL}.sh" |
yann@1336 | 25 |
|
yann@1336 | 26 |
# Build CT_TARGET |
yann@1336 | 27 |
CT_DoBuildTargetTuple |
yann@1336 | 28 |
|
yann@1336 | 29 |
# All this for this single echo... :-( Sigh, I'll have to re-arrange things... |
yann@1336 | 30 |
echo "${CT_TARGET}" >&7 |